CM Yogi Signs PNB MoU for UP Teachers' Insurance Cover

Synopsis

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ath has signed an MoU with Punjab National Bank to provide UP government teachers with accident insurance up to ₹1.5 crore, aviation accident cover up to ₹3 crore, ₹60,000 hospital cash, and ₹12 lakh term life insurance — alongside existing cashless medical facilities.

The Chief Minister's Office of Uttar Pradesh announced on Sunday, 26 July 2026 that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ath has signed a Memorandum of Understanding with Punjab National Bank (PNB) to extend enhanced social security benefits to government teachers in the state, including personal accident cover of up to ₹1.5 crore and aviation accident insurance of up to ₹3 crore.

Context

Speaking at the occasion, CM Yogi Adityanath stated: 'कैशलेस चिकित्सा सुविधा के साथ ही आज हमने Punjab National Bank के साथ एक MoU भी किया है' ('Alongside cashless medical facilities, we have today also signed an MoU with Punjab National Bank'). The agreement layers financial protection on top of existing cashless treatment access, marking a significant expansion of the state's teacher welfare architecture. The announcement was made via the official CMOfficeUP account on X.

Policy Backdrop

The MoU with Punjab National Bank provides a multi-tier benefit structure for Uttar Pradesh government teachers. In the event of an accident, the affected teacher's family will receive assistance of up to ₹1.5 crore; in the case of death in an aviation accident, the insurance benefit rises to ₹3 crore. Additionally, teachers will receive a cash facility of up to ₹60,000 for hospital treatment and a Term Life Insurance Cover of up to ₹12 lakh.

This initiative builds on the broader national policy trajectory set by schemes such as Ayushman Bharat Pradhan Mantri Jan Arogya Yojana, launched in 2018, which introduced cashless hospitalisation and influenced state-level extensions for targeted groups including government employees. Uttar Pradesh has progressively sought to layer accident and life insurance protections onto public-sector employment, particularly in the education sector.

Stakeholders and Impact

Punjab National Bank, a major public-sector bank with a wide presence across Uttar Pradesh, is the implementing partner for the insurance and cash-facility components under this MoU. The direct beneficiaries are government school teachers employed by the Uttar Pradesh state government, a large and historically underserved constituency in terms of formal social security beyond basic pension entitlements.

The scheme mirrors a wider pattern across Indian states of deploying public-sector banks to deliver high-value personal accident and term-life covers alongside cashless medical access — a model that also advances the national priority of expanding digital transaction infrastructure for salaried workers.
